What Is Colocation?

Colocation refers to renting space, power, and network capacity in a third-party facility for servers and networking equipment you own. Unlike public cloud or shared hosting, colocation gives you direct control over hardware while benefiting from enterprise-grade infrastructure. By placing your equipment in a dedicated environment, you avoid the capital expense of building and operating your own data center. Why Choose Colocation?

We often see businesses struggle with scalability and reliability when hosting on premises. Colocation addresses these issues with a purpose-built environment.

Core Problems Colocation Solves

  • Infrastructure Overhead: Eliminates upfront investment in physical space, cooling, and power distribution
  • Uptime Risks: Offers redundant power feeds, backup generators, and cooling systems to minimize downtime
  • Security Concerns: Provides layered defenses, from perimeter fencing to biometric scanners and 24 7 surveillance (DataBank)
  • Network Performance: Delivers carrier-neutral connectivity and direct cross-connects, cutting latency for critical applications

Who Should Consider Colocation?

Colocation works best for organizations that:

  • Want Full Hardware Control: Need to customize server configurations or meet strict data-residency requirements
  • Manage Intensive Workloads: High-performance computing, big data analytics, or AI projects demanding low latency
  • Plan Long Kit Life Cycles: Prefer stable hardware investments under multi-year contracts
  • Seek Hybrid Architectures: Combining private infrastructure with cloud platforms for flexibility. According to the 2024 State of the Data Center report, 98 percent of organizations adopt or plan a hybrid model combining colocation, private cloud, and public cloud (Web Werks)

Key Features of Colocation

Here are the core capabilities you get with professional colocation services:

  • Physical Security Layers: Secure server racks, intrusion detection, and trained security personnel (DataBank)
  • Cybersecurity Protocols: Firewalls, intrusion prevention systems, encryption at rest and in transit, multi-factor authentication (DataBank)
  • Redundancy and Resilience: N+1 power topology, uninterruptible power supplies, emergency generators, diverse carrier feeds (Data Canopy)
  • Compliance Certifications: HIPAA, PCI DSS, GDPR, ISO 27001, SOC 1, SOC 2 and more for regulated industries (Data Canopy)
  • Scalability Options: Space by rack unit or full cabinets, pay only for the power and bandwidth you need
  • Remote Hands Services: On-site technical support for hardware maintenance, cabling, and emergency fixes
  • Connectivity Diversity: Proximity to carrier hotels and network hubs ensures low latency; edge colocation brings workloads closer to end users for real-time processing (Web Werks)
  • Disaster Recovery Integration: Geographically distributed facilities align with recovery point objectives and recovery time objectives (CoreSite)

Implementation Insights

Moving to colocation can feel like a leap. Here is our recommended approach:

  1. Assess Current Footprint
    • Audit existing servers, storage, and network gear
    • Determine power requirements and rack space
  2. Plan Connectivity
    • Map required cross-connects and carrier diversity
    • Define bandwidth needs and peak usage
  3. Define Service Level Agreements
    • Establish uptime guarantees, response times, and support hours
    • Clarify escalation processes and maintenance windows
  4. Migrate Workloads
    • Pilot non-critical applications first
    • Schedule migrations during low traffic periods and monitor performance
  5. Optimize Over Time
    • Regularly review capacity utilization and adjust allocations
    • Leverage remote hands for routine tasks and emergency support

Our take? Treat colocation as an evolving partnership, not a one-and-done project. Periodic audits and open communication keep operations smooth.

Colocation vs Other Solutions

Choosing between hosting options requires weighing trade-offs. Below is a high-level comparison:

Feature Colocation Managed Hosting Cloud Infrastructure
Hardware Control Full control Provider owned Abstracted
Startup Cost Moderate capital expense Low upfront Zero capital
Scalability Rack by rack Server by server On demand
Customization High Limited Limited
Maintenance Shared with provider Managed by provider Fully managed
Billing Model Space, power, bandwidth Monthly server fees Pay as you go

Common Challenges and Misconceptions About Colocation

We often hear concerns before clients make the move. Let us address three myths:

  • Colocation Is Only for Large Enterprises
    Reality: Flexible options allow small and medium businesses to start with a single cabinet and grow as needed.
  • It Lacks Flexibility
    Reality: Modern facilities support on-demand remote hands and rapid scaling of power and bandwidth.
  • You Lose Visibility
    Reality: Remote management tools and transparent dashboards keep you in control of hardware and network health at all times.

By acknowledging these points early, you build realistic expectations and avoid surprises.

Colocation Pricing Models

Typical billing structures include:

  • Rack Unit Rates: Charged per U or full rack
  • Power Usage: Kilowatt-hour or kilowatt draw
  • Bandwidth Fees: Flat port rates or metered usage
  • Cross-Connects: One-time or recurring port fees
  • Remote Hands: Hourly support charges

FAQs About Colocation

  1. What Is the Difference Between Colocation and Managed Hosting?
    Colocation provides control of your gear in a shared facility, while managed hosting typically includes provider-owned hardware and deeper support.
  2. Can I Use My Own Hardware in a Colocation Facility?
    Yes, you fully own and configure your equipment. Providers handle power, cooling, and physical security.
  3. How Long Are Colocation Contracts?
    Contracts often run from one to five years, balancing flexibility with cost savings at scale.
  4. What SLAs Should I Expect?
    Look for uptime guarantees of 99.99 percent or higher, with clear remediation terms for service outages.
  5. How Do I Scale My Colocation Footprint?
    Coordinate with your provider to add rack units or power increments. Most facilities offer modular upgrades with minimal lead time.
  6. Is Colocation More Secure Than On Premises?
    Professional data centers invest heavily in security measures, often exceeding what most organizations can achieve in house.
  7. Can I Integrate Colocation With Cloud Services?
    Absolutely. Many clients use cross-connects to cloud platforms for hybrid architectures that combine best-of-breed performance and agility.
  8. How Does Disaster Recovery Work with Colocation?
    You can replicate data across multiple sites, setting recovery point objectives and recovery time objectives to meet compliance and uptime needs.
